Yakima Henry has been dealt more than his share of trouble, even for a half-white, half-Indian man in the West. Now he's running a small Arizona horse ranch with his longtime love, Faith, and he thinks he may have finally found his share of peace and prosperity. But Bill Thornton still has the wound from where Faith -- once his most valuable working girl -- shot him before Yakima carried her off. And he has a heart full of hatred. Yakima's violent past is about to come calling.
